Chelsea transfer ban could be frozen, what do you expect from CAS appeal
It is claimed that West London outfit Chelsea have already tabled an appeal before the Court of Arbitration for Sport over the transfer ban given to them.
The West London outfit have been found wanting in transfer deals and have been punished. World football governing body FIFA have stopped them from participating in the next two transfer windows.
European football expert Gabriele Marcotti stated that the Blues team still stand a chance of having the ban frozen so that they can be able to participate in this summer transfer window.

This means that the transfer ban will take effect from January winter transfer window.
Experts admit that Chelsea have sold their biggest star and Belgium international Eden Hazard which makes it unlikely for them to have him replaced should the transfer ban stands.
More So, the West London outfit are also on the verge of parting ways with their Italian manager Maurizio Sarri as he has been linked with a move to Italian Serie A outfit Juventus.
However, the situation with the West London outfit is expected to take shape as soon as a decision has been made by the Court of Arbitration for Sport before the end of the summer transfer window.
